Designed for SDA Living

  • There are four large, roomy bedrooms; the main bedroom has a ceiling hoist track and entrance to a private patio
  • Two completely accessible restrooms, including non-slip flooring, height-adjustable sinks, and roll-in showers
  • Open-plan kitchen, dining area, and living room with plenty of natural light that flows to a step-free outdoor space
  • A modern kitchen with plenty of space for mobility, a side-opening oven, and lowered benches
  • A room for nighttime assistance on-site to provide care around-the-clock
  • Heating and cooling zone where a double-panel window is present, and durable vinyl floors
  • level pathways, elevated flower beds, and shaded seats in a safe, pet-friendly garden
  • For safe car transfers, there is a double garage and an extra-wide driveway.

Accessibility & Support

  • Built to High Physical Support and Robust SDA standards

  • Extra-wide hallways and automated entry doors for wheelchair manoeuvrability

  • Smart-home technology for lighting, climate, and emergency alerts, all controlled from a tablet or voice command
